Upon successful completion of Steps 1, 2, 3 & 4 of the Application Process, applicants are invited to NJDOC’s Correctional Staff Training Academy, a 19-week immersive, in-residence NJ Police Training Commission course, with a non-residential option.

Training

At the Academy, applicants receive the following training:

  • Physical Fitness – NJDOC’s Physical Education and Self-Defense Program emphasizes physical conditioning, which includes running and various strength building exercises.
  • Academic – see section below for detailed information on Law Enforcement curriculum.
  • Administrative Codes
  • Defensive Tactics
  • Firearms & Weapons Safety
  • Drill & Ceremony

Curriculum

The academic portion of the Academy’s training includes college-level courses (with examinations and written assignments) in the following areas of study:

  • Psychology and Sociology
  • Emergency Medical Care
  • Constitutional Law
  • Investigations
  • Weaponry & Unarmed Defense
  • Communications
  • Human Relations
  • Physical Conditioning
  • Correctional and Police Procedures

 

During their time at the Academy, applicants are considered Correctional Police Officer Apprentices. Each apprentice is paid bi-weekly, based upon an annual salary of $46,000 (as of July 2024).
